In 1915, Margaret E Benson entered the world in Texas, born to Peter Farrell Benson and Kathleen LeGrande Crooks. In 1930, Margaret E Benson resided in Houston, Harris, Texas, USA. In 1935, Margaret E Benson resided in Houston, Harris, Texas. Margaret E Benson married Charles D. Fuller. Margaret E Benson passed away in 1982 in Houston, Harris, Texas, USA.
